2. Comprehensive Token Design and Tokenomics Planning
The heart of every ICO lies in its token—and poorly designed tokens often lead to project failure. Expert ICO development firms begin with comprehensive tokenomics consulting to create sustainable economic models.
Key tasks include:
-
Defining the token utility (governance, payments, staking, etc.)
-
Determining total supply, distribution models, and vesting schedules
-
Establishing mechanisms to prevent market manipulation
-
Modeling demand and value accrual strategies
Tokenomics must balance the interests of the project, early investors, and the community. ICO developers leverage simulations and forecasting tools to ensure these models stand up under real-world scenarios.
3. Legal and Regulatory Readiness
No investor wants to back a project that’s one lawsuit away from shutdown. Regulatory compliance is non-negotiable.
ICO development companies typically work with blockchain-savvy legal advisors to:
-
Conduct jurisdiction analysis (e.g., Switzerland, Singapore, UAE, or compliant U.S. models like Reg D or Reg S)
-
Set up legal structures such as foundations or DAOs
-
Draft necessary documentation including:
-
Whitepapers
-
Token purchase agreements
-
Privacy policies and disclaimers
-
-
Integrate KYC/AML protocols for investor onboarding
This legal due diligence gives investors peace of mind and shields founders from regulatory pitfalls.
4. Technical Development and Security Assurance
One of the major causes of failed ICOs in the past was technical flaws—either in token smart contracts or the platforms themselves.
ICO development teams provide end-to-end technical services, including:
a. Smart Contract Development and Auditing
-
Creating ERC-20, BEP-20, SPL, or custom token contracts
-
Implementing features like minting, burning, pausing, and role-based access
-
Auditing contracts using manual and automated methods
b. Token Sale Platforms
-
Custom or white-label dashboards with user-friendly UI
-
Wallet integrations (MetaMask, WalletConnect, etc.)
-
Tiered contribution limits and referral systems
-
Fiat and crypto payment support
c. Security Protocols
-
Two-factor authentication (2FA)
-
End-to-end encryption
-
Protection against DDoS and replay attacks
With full-stack development and robust security measures in place, investors gain confidence in the project’s technical integrity.

8. Launchpad Integration and Exchange Readiness
Modern ICOs often go live via token launchpads—platforms that bring immediate investor exposure and help bootstrap liquidity.
ICO development companies:
-
Identify and negotiate with suitable launchpads (e.g., DAO Maker, CoinList, Solanium)
-
Prepare application materials and token compliance requirements
-
Manage launchpad marketing timelines and token allocation logistics
Post-ICO, these services also assist in listing tokens on:
-
Centralized exchanges (CEXs) like Binance, KuCoin, or Gate.io
-
Decentralized exchanges (DEXs) like Uniswap or Raydium
A smooth transition from ICO to active trading increases investor confidence and sets up the token for real-world usage.
